i need to solve a question that need to use this formula:
Wind force, Fv = 0.5 x Cs x Ch x air density x V^2 x Aw
where, Cs & Ch are factors (MODU table)
Aw is projected area above MSL


so then, where should i refer this so called MODU table in order to get the value for Cs and Ch?

Cs is the shape coefficient, and Ch is the height coefficient. Normally the shape factor value could be determined by the shape of the structure.(it will be different for tubular members, cylinders, rectangle sections etc) This is given in the MODU rules.
The same way velocity of the wind increases along with the height ASL. The normal wind speed we consider is for 10 m ASL, thus we need to give in a correction factor for this difference. As generalizing we use the seventh power law.
In actual calculation, wind load for individual members are calculated and added. At this time the Cs and Ch will differ for each member. This correction will be provided to you in the MODU table.
